Research Abstract

Our resarch consists of two parts. The first is construction of knowledge data-base for student to study electromagnetics. This knowledge data-base are hierachically structured and used the overlay-student model.
The second is visualization of the imaginary electric field for student to understand and recognize the concepts of electromagnetics, such as "electric-potential" and "intensity of electric field". The field is composed for student to be able to understand and recognize thier concepts. Each eoectric potential is colorfully displayd and each intensity is showed by the length of arrow by its values. By this resarch, student can do well concept leraning.
